Born Pretty Store have a listing featuring various designs of feather water decals to choose from; I was sent a sheet of 20 dreamy, fluffy feathers in blue, pink and black with a delicate stem of gold glitter.

For my base colour I used Sally Hansen's Crinoline which is the palest pink ever - the decals are slightly transparent so I think a lighter polish would suit them best. I chose a feather for each nail and positioned them after dipping them in water for about 30-60 seconds, then finished with top coat.
